I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Henry Jackson,
Jr.
April 20, 1936 – November 15, 2025
G. L. Brightharp & Sons announces transition of Mr. Henry "June" Jackson, Jr. who entered into rest November 15, 2025.
Mr. Jackson, a native of Edgefield County, was a graduate of Immaculate Conception Catholic High School in Augusta, Georgia. After graduation he enlisted in the United States Air Force, where he served his country with honor. After being honorably discharged, he spent time in Florida, where he was invited to try out for the National Baseball League. After suffering a serious injury that ended his professional baseball aspirations, he moved to Washington, DC, where he worked for the United States Postal Service before relocating to Charlotte, NC where he resided for nearly. 50 years. He was baptized at Old Macedonia Baptist Church.
Survivors include a brother, Wade "Mickey" Jackson; a sister, Mattie (Douglas) Burroughs; nieces, Stacie Burroughs and Candace Jackson; a nephew, Marcus (Hana) Jackson; five great-nieces and nephews; and a host of other relatives and friends.
